TROUBLESHOOT THE REMOTE CONTROL
What’s
Happening
What’s Wrong What You Can Do
While you do
a remote
procedure,the
remotecontrol
“times out.”
If you don’t press
any button
for 20 seconds in
a programming
sequence,
the remote
“times out.”
If you hold a
button longer
than two
minutes, the
remote control
stops
transmitting to
save battery life.
Start over again.
When you
press the
remotecontrol
Power button
to turn the
receiver on,
the receiver’s
front panel
Power light
doesn’t turn
on.
Maybe the
batteries are
weak or dead.
Maybe you didn’t
plug the receiver
power cord into a
power outlet, or
maybe there’s a
problem with the
power.
Maybe the
remote isn’t in
SAT mode.
Maybe the
remote and the
receiver have
different
addresses.
Replace the remote batteries with
fresh ones.
Make sure the receiver power cord
is plugged into a power outlet.
Press SAT to set the remote to SAT
mode to control the receiver.
Make sure the remote and the
receiver have the same address.
See Change the Address on
page 9.
